Terracotta Planters:
Timeless and Natural Material.

- Eco-Friendly: Unfired or low-fired terracotta avoids excessive energy consumption without any processing of chemicals during production.
- Breathable: Their porous nature allows air and water to circulate with the environment, promoting lush plant growth.
- Affordable: Readily available in local markets across India at pocket-friendly prices. By choosing terracotta pots, you bring home a biodegradable and culturally rooted option that complements both traditional and modern gardens.
2. Coconut Coir Planters:
A Gift from Nature Material

- Renewable: Made from the outer husk of coconuts, a by-product of the coconut industry.
- Biodegradable: Naturally decomposes without harming the environment and can be used in composts too.
- Moisture Retentive: Excellent for retaining water, making them ideal high humid environments . Choose coconut coir pots for a healthy gardening solution that supports local agriculture.
3. Bamboo Planters:

- Renewable: Bamboo grows rapidly and regenerates naturally.
- Compostable: Breaks down easily without leaching out toxins.
- Versatile: Available in various shapes and sizes, perfect for both indoor and outdoor use. Support eco-conscious living by adding bamboo pots to your home garden.
4. Recycled Plastic Planters:

- Eco-Friendly: Utilize discarded plastic, reducing landfill waste.
- Weather Resistant: Suitable for Indian climates, from monsoons to scorching summers these are very convenient to use.
- Lightweight: Easy to move and manage, ideal for urban gardens. By opting for recycled plastic pots, you contribute to recycling initiatives and reduce plastic pollution and waste production.
5. Upcycled Tin Cans:

- Eco-Friendly: Give a second life to discarded cans, reducing waste.
- Customizable: Paint or decorate them to your garden’s theme.
- Compact: Perfect for small spaces and balcony gardens. Revive your creativity with upcycled tin cans and turn waste into indoor plant planters. Make sure to not use these cans in environment where there are extremely hot temperatures as tin cans heat up fast and can harm plant roots.
6. Biodegradable Peat Pots:

- Compostable: Break down naturally in the soil.
- Convenient: Can be planted directly into the soil, reducing transplant shock.
- Affordable: Widely available and budget-friendly. Perfect for home and urban gardeners, these pots make nurturing young plants hassle-free and easy to grow for seedlings.
7. Jute Planters:

- Biodegradable: Decompose naturally, enriching the soil.
- Sustainable: Made from jute, a renewable resource used widely everywhere and can be used for hanging plants too.
- Lightweight: Easy to handle and move. Opt for jute indoor plant pots to add an earthy touch to your home garden.
8. Cardboard Planters:

- Compostable: Break down easily and pergfect for kitchen composting.
- Cost-Effective: A budget-friendly choice for urban and rural gardeners.
- Lightweight: Easy to carry and manage. Use cardboard pots for a quick and easy gardening solution.
9. Woven Grass Planters:

- Handmade: Support local artisans and their work.
- Biodegradable: Break down naturally.
- Aesthetic: Add a traditional charm to any space. Celebrate Indian craftsmanship with woven grass pots.
Why Choose these Plant Pots?
- Environmentally Sustainable: These pots are crafted from materials that are either biodegradable or recycled, reducing landfill waste.
- Promotes Healthier Plants: Natural materials like clay and terracotta allow better aeration and water absorption, leading to lush plant growth.
- Cost-Effective: Recycled and upcycled pots can often be more affordable than high-end plastic pots.
- Aesthetic Appeal: From rustic terracotta pots to sleek bamboo planters, sustainable containers can elevate the look of any space.
- Support Local Artisans: In India, many eco-friendly pots are handmade by local craftsmen, giving you an opportunity to support traditional skills and local communities.
